Material Costs - The cost for fencing materials typically ranges from $1 to $5 per linear foot, depending on the type of material chosen, such as wood, wire, or vinyl. For a standard 100-foot fence, material expenses can vary from $100 to $500.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or costs generally fall between $5 and $15 per linear foot, with total costs for a 100-foot fence ranging from $500 to $1,500. Complex terrain or custom designs may increase labor charges.
Additional Supplies - Supplies like posts, nails, and gates can add $50 to $300 to the overall project, depending on the fence size and design. These costs are often included in the overall estimate but can vary by project scope.
Permitting and Fees - Local permits or fees for fence installation in Yorba Linda, CA, can range from $50 to $200, depending on municipal requirements. It is advisable to contact local service providers to determine specific permit costs for a fencing project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
